Abstract :
Removal of noise is an important criterion of image processing to improve the quality of an image. There are many unwanted elements present in image which are commonly known as noise that should be removed from an image for any further processing. Mean and Median filter are normally used to reduce noise present in an image and for preserving useful detail in the image. Adaptive filtering is more selective which helps for preserving edges and other high frequency parts of an image. Once the noise from an image has been removed the image is sent to the SVM trainer for identification of faces. In this paper a study of improved face detection method for highly corrupted images is implemented. Finally a comparative study for noisy and noise free face detection is done.
